Our Story
On Vancouver Island and the Lower Mainland of BC, we are active with Seaquaria Ocean Education, a World Fisheries Trust initiative that focuses on bringing the ocean into the classroom. Via workshops, class programs, and setting up of Seaquaria in local schools, we help promote children’s hands on environmental education.
We are also involved in several research activities in the local area. From monitoring Olympia Oyster populations in the Gorge Waterway, to developing a Portage Inlet Cutthroat Trout Initiative, we are excited to further human understanding of marine and freshwater ecosystems.
